The academic empirical research on the so called “migrant social integration process” has
expanded along EU during last decade. At present an important effort and investment has made in order
to evaluate this process with objectivity. However, it seems to be formal problems (lack of comparison
from different uses with statistics) as well as substantial or material problems. There are so many
descriptive researches on “social integration” as different conceptualizations about what does “social
integration” mean. It means difficulties to compare the evaluation of politics and practices along
European countries even using the same statistical and other legal sociological tools. This working paper
tries to collect some ideas and suggestions as starting previous points regarding the question: what are we
going to evaluate? [-]
